Lot Essay

Arthistorian G. Knuttel wrote in 1946 on the nude in Rdecker's oeuvre: "From the beginning it is the human being that employs Rdecker, more specific the female nude, as a pure impersonation of the female essence. He is not concerned with the rendering of a certain body, but with the dreamed ideal of the Woman and, moreover, with what seems to be essentially feminin to him. (cf.lit. exh.cat. The Hague, Haags Gemeentemuseum, Gerijpte Kunst, 1946, p. 41-42)
